Oceanside (KOKB) has just been refreshed with an up-to-date layout (v2.1.0😞 the Eddy Jones area has been cleaned up to reflect current (de)construction, artifact TIN around the field has been removed, and ground textures have been improved for a more realistic circuit. All static SimObjects have been removed for better performance, while static aircraft and parking spots (including markings) have been fully reworked to offer a smoother, more authentic GA experience - perfect for your next coastal hop.

Download for free, for PC MSFS2020/24: https://flightsim.to/file/37328/oceanside-box-maxwell-memorial-airfield-kokb

The ZIP now includes two folders: vbcorp-airport-kokb-Oceanside and zzz-vbcorp-airport-kokb-Oceanside

  • For MSFS2024 simmers, make sure both are active in your Community folder. Keep the name zzz-vbcorp-airport-kokb-Oceanside as is.
  • For MSFS2020 users: You can safely ignore the “zzz-vbcorp-airport-kokb-Oceanside” folder.

Full change log

  • Update the runway texture (MSFS2024)
  • Remove former building and clean the “Eddy Jones” area (new warehouse yet to be build)
  • Remove more artifact TIN around the field
  • Remove all static SimObject (performance increase)
  • Fix ground texture
  • Update all static aircraft objects
  • Update all parking spots (including markings)
